Overview

The General Manager (GM) at JLL is responsible for managing properties in accordance with JLL standards, focusing on financial results, client satisfaction, and operational objectives. The role requires strong communication and leadership skills, with a focus on strategic planning and property management.

In Short

  • Manage properties to meet JLL standards and client objectives.
  • Oversee financial reporting and budget management.
  • Conduct property inspections and coordinate maintenance.
  • Support lease negotiations and tenant retention programs.
  • Lead and develop property management teams.
  • Implement strategic plans for property improvements.
  • Maintain communication with clients and tenants.
  • Manage construction projects and vendor relations.
  • Ensure compliance with financial and operational standards.
  • Foster a supportive and inclusive work environment.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ree required.
  • Minimum of 7 years in commercial real estate or property management.
  • 3-4 years of team management experience.
  • Strong financial analysis and mathematical skills.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office and budget applications.
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ills.
  • Ability to travel within the local region.
  • Client-focused approach with problem-solving capabilities.
  • Real Estate License required within 6 months.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

ESF-JLL INSSO (SEZ) is part of Jones Lang LaSalle (JLL), a leading global provider of real estate and investment management services with over 200 years of experience. JLL operates in more than 80 countries, combining world-class services, advisory, and technology to empower clients in the commercial real estate sector. The company is committed to fostering an inclusive and entrepreneurial work environment, where talented individuals can thrive and grow meaningful careers. JLL's mission is to shape a better world by helping clients buy, build, occupy, manage, and invest in a diverse range of properties, while also prioritizing the well-being and development of its employees.
